* fix: don't close HTTP/SDK clients on LLMClientCache eviction
Removing the _remove_key override that eagerly called aclose()/close()
on evicted clients. Evicted clients may still be held by in-flight
streaming requests; closing them causes:
RuntimeError: Cannot send a request, as the client has been closed.
This is a regression from commit fb72979432. Clients that are no longer
referenced will be garbage-collected naturally. Explicit shutdown cleanup
happens via close_litellm_async_clients().
Fixes production crashes after the 1-hour cache TTL expires.

* feat(byok): use contextvars to inject per-user credential into OpenAPI tool closures; remove byok-demo from LiteLLM UI
OpenAPI tools have auth headers baked into their closures at registration time. BYOK servers have
no static auth token, so per-user credentials were never reaching the HTTP calls.
Fix: add _request_auth_header ContextVar in openapi_to_mcp_generator.py. create_tool_function now
reads this var at call time and overrides the Authorization header if set. execute_mcp_tool resolves
the MCP server and performs BYOK checks before the local-tool dispatch branch, then sets the
ContextVar around _handle_local_mcp_tool so the credential flows into the HTTP request.
